[PATCH] libata-ncq: implement NCQ device configuration



Now that all NCQ related stuff are in place, implement NCQ device
configuration and bump ATA_MAX_QUEUE to 32 thus activating NCQ
support.

Original implementation is from Jens Axboe.

/**
 *	ata_scsi_change_queue_depth - SCSI callback for queue depth config
 *	@sdev: SCSI device to configure queue depth for
 *	@queue_depth: new queue depth
 *
 *	This is libata standard hostt->change_queue_depth callback.
 *	SCSI will call into this callback when user tries to set queue
 *	depth via sysfs.
 *
 *	LOCKING:
 *	SCSI layer (we don't care)
 *
 *	RETURNS:
 *	Newly configured queue depth.
 */
int ata_scsi_change_queue_depth(struct scsi_device *sdev, int queue_depth)
{
	struct ata_port *ap = ata_shost_to_port(sdev->host);
	struct ata_device *dev;
	int max_depth;

	if (queue_depth < 1)
		return sdev->queue_depth;

	dev = ata_scsi_find_dev(ap, sdev);
	if (!dev || !ata_dev_enabled(dev))
		return sdev->queue_depth;

	max_depth = min(sdev->host->can_queue, ata_id_queue_depth(dev->id));
	max_depth = min(ATA_MAX_QUEUE - 1, max_depth);
	if (queue_depth > max_depth)
		queue_depth = max_depth;

	scsi_adjust_queue_depth(sdev, MSG_SIMPLE_TAG, queue_depth);
	return queue_depth;
}
